Output d24f4e26c64ffc3156c7581534604f9f3c5293c2972cff644e0b542d4a27c470:12

value
320023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c3a23084ac72409b95a3fff1642825fc915875 OP_EQUAL
address
3HzEZYgkvsRdtW6UcTNecg7FotRQSgmeKL
transaction
d24f4e26c64ffc3156c7581534604f9f3c5293c2972cff644e0b542d4a27c470
spent
true